Output 86ebb7d808d41282ff86a64c2860503fb3da289c0ea055d5dd705ee14df5aaf4:1

value
30500000
script pubkey
OP_0 OP_PUSHBYTES_32 156bf180a1d67256d3087773028336dac07f5a8445adfc2737ad5de532ed70a7
address
ltc1qz44lrq9p6ee9d5cgwaes9qekmtq87k5ygkklcfeh44w72vhdwznspxuk92
transaction
86ebb7d808d41282ff86a64c2860503fb3da289c0ea055d5dd705ee14df5aaf4
spent
true